Raj Kishore Yadav-led Madhesi People´s Right Forum-Republican (MPRF-R) and Mahendra Raya Yadav-led Tarai Madhes Democratic Party-Nepal (TMDP-N) have announced that they are no longer with the front. Other constituent parties of the front are Madhesi People´s Rights Forum (Democratic), Tarai Madhes Democratic Front and Rajendra Mahato-led Sadbhavana Party (SP). [break]
General Secretary of MPRF-R Sashi Kapur Miyan has claimed that UDMF is no longer a legitimate alliance. “TMDP Chairman Mahanth Thakur and MPRF-D Chairman Bijay Kumar Gachchhadar should be blamed for the disintegration of UDMF.”
Miyan also accused MPRF-D and TMDP of working against the cause of Madhes.
Refuting allegations by MPRF-R, Vice Chairman of MPRF-D Rameshwar Ray Yadav has claimed that UDMF was is still active. “The parties that have quit the alliance do not have any support base,” said Yadav. He also said that the absence of these two parties would not affect the alliance.
Insisting that UDMF was a loose alliance formed to join the Baburam Bhattarai-led government, SP central committee member Upendra Mahato said UDMF had lost its relevance after the dissolution of the Bhattarai-led government.
It should be noted that MPRF-R, TMDP-N, Sharat Singh Bhandari-led National Madhes Socialist Party (NMSP) and Anil Jha-led Federal Sadbhavana Party (FSP) have forged electoral alliance for the upcoming Constituent Assembly (CA) polls.
On a different note, Mahato said the agreement on seat adjustment between MPRF-R, TMDP-N, NMSP and FSP should be taken positively.
